Description
The concept of a small local “indie” brewery is to provide excitingly different beers that really please the palate of each individual. This is in stark contrast to very large breweries that jostle for position in the middle ground of mediocrity. In 2015, a chance encounter between two beer lovers led to the launch of the promising « Stuff Brauerei » project. Dissatisfied with what beers were available in Luxembourg, we decided to create our own in a small hidden « cave » in Steinsel.

33cl bottle from Auchan Market in Luxembourg. Head is big, white, good retention. Colour is pale gold, light hazy. Aroma is wheat, banana, bit clove all like heffeweizen style. Taste is medium malty base, bit wheat, banana, clove, citrus touch, medium to high carbonation, nice combo between blonde and blanche, enjoyed.

33cl bottle from Auchan Market in Luxembourg. Foam is medium, white, good retention. Colour is pale gold, hazy. Aroma is light malty, bit citrus, ginger touch. Taste is light malty base, more citrus than ginger, bit spicy, medium to high carbonation, nice balanced and refreshing beer, enjoyed.

33cl bottle from Auchan Market in Luxembourg. Foam is big, egg-white, good retention. Colour is red amber to coppery, hazy. Aroma is malty, light hoppy, bit caramel, fruity, grapes touch. Taste is medium malty base, vaguely fruity, decent long lasting bitterness, grapes, caramel, medium carbonation, simple yet ok for the style, enjoyed.
